Building User-Friendly Websites: A Design Guide

Creating a website that is both visually appealing and easy to navigate is crucial for attracting and retaining visitors. A user-friendly design should prioritize clarity, accessibility, and a seamless user experience.

First, consider your target audience and their expectations. What type of information are they looking for to find? How will they be using your website? Once you have a good understanding of your users, you can start to craft a sitemap that logically organizes content and makes it easy to navigate.

Use clear and concise copyright, and avoid jargon or overly technical terms. Make sure the website is flexible and works well on different devices, including desktops, laptops, tablets, and smartphones.

Finally, test your website thoroughly with real users to find any potential issues and make necessary adjustments.

Optimizing Your Website for Search Engines

Crafting a website that not only enchants audiences but also ranks highly in search results requires a strategic blend of design and optimization. A well-structured site with clear navigation aids both user experience and search engine crawlers. Optimize your content by incorporating relevant keywords naturally, crafting compelling meta descriptions, and building high-quality backlinks. Remember to prioritize mobile responsiveness as Google prioritizes mobile-first indexing.

By adhering to these best practices, you can create a website that is both visually appealing and search engine friendly, ultimately driving more traffic and achieving your online goals.
